1998 Central American and Caribbean Games

The 18th Central American and Caribbean Games were held in Maracaibo, Venezuela from August 8 to August 22, 1998, and included 31 nations and a total of 5,200 competitors.

Mascot
The mascot for the Games was a goajira boy, Wayuuchon.[1]
Sports
31 sports were contested at the 1998 Games:
Archery
Athletics
Baseball
Basketball
Beach volleyball
Bowling
Boxing
Cycling
Equestrian
Fencing
Field hockey
Football
Gymnastics
Judo [2]
Karate
Racquetball
Rhythmic gymnastics
Rowing
Sailing
Shooting
Softball
Swimming
Synchronized swimming
Table tennis
Taekwondo
Tennis
Triathlon
Volleyball
Water polo
Weightlifting
Wrestling
